CAHS Announces Reporting Schedule for Students

Aug. 4, 2008 – Orientation and class schedule distribution will take place at the Charlotte Amalie High School from Aug. 18 – 20, according to Principal Carmen Howell. Students must report to the mandatory sessions in proper school uniform and be accompanied by their parents in the school's Ruth E. Thomas auditorium."
Howell said that students must present a photocopy of their updated immunization record and be prepared to make payment for the following fees: picture ID, $10; school accident insurance, $14; PTSA dues, $10; and an assignment book, $6. Students who do not wish to purchase accident insurance must present a photocopy of an insurance card (front and back) from a policy under which they are covered. All outstanding obligations from the prior school year must be resolved before receiving a schedule.
The reporting schedule is as follows:
Monday, Aug. 18 – 8 a.m.—-All 9th graders with last names beginning with A-L
Monday, Aug. 18 – noon——All 9th graders with last names beginning with M-Z
Tuesday, Aug. 19 – 12:30 p.m. —All 10th graders
Wednesday, Aug. 20 – 8 a.m. —–All 12th graders
Wednesday, Aug. 20 – noon——–All 11th graders and all S.P.I.S. and M.I.S. IV special needs students
Monday, Aug. 25 – 8:10 a.m. —Classes begin for all students
